N.Y. Comp. Codes R. & Regs. tit. 21, § 5002.6
Any person who, on or after September 1, 1975, was employed in transitional public employment service as defined in section one of chapter 769 of the Laws of 1975, in a position which, except for the exclusion from membership contained in section two of that chapter, would have been creditable in this system, and who, within 90 days of termination of service in such position, renders five years or more of service in another position pursuant to which such person becomes a member of this system and for which service credit is granted in this system, may obtain up to four years of credit for such period of transitional public employment service, provided that:
